The average cost of repairing a coolant leak varies from $656 to $2,142 Knowing coolant leak repair cost for your car and options can help with informed decisions. These prices are influenced by a variety of factors, including the car’s make and model, broken component, and labor rates in your area.

The average cost of coolant leak repair in 2023 is between $150 and $1000, depending on the severity of the leak and the type of vehicle

Labor costs can range from $165 to $900, so it is important to choose the right mechanic for the job.
